A deep well pump sits at the core of effective water management systems, often reaching significant depths to ensure a stable water supply. With various models available, selecting the right pump is fundamental. Start by assessing your well depth, water demand, and power availability. This sets the foundation for an installation that is both efficient and reliable. The installation process begins with assembling your toolkit. It’s crucial to have high-quality tools including a well cap, installation kit, and relevant personal protective equipment (PPE). The success of the installation often hinges on preparation — triple-checking your inventory ensures that the process will proceed smoothly once started.

The next step is preparing the well casing, which should be clear of debris and obstructions. This step is crucial because even the smallest blockage can lead to premature wear, efficiency loss, and potentially costly repairs. Ensure the casing is clean by using compressed air or a casing scraper. Once the casing is prepared, the well pump should be gradually lowered. This delicate task demands patience and precision. Secure the pump to prevent dropping, as any damage could compromise performance or lead to operational failures. The use of a reliable hoist or tripod comes highly recommended, providing stability during installation. As the pump lowers, connect the electrical wiring following the manufacturer's guidelines meticulously. This stage requires a deep understanding of electrical systems and safety procedures. If the instructions are unclear or your confidence in your abilities wavers, enlist a professional. Electrical faults can lead to both performance issues and safety hazards.deep well pump installation diagram
Next comes configuring the water pipe connections. Careful alignment and sealing are non-negotiables to prevent leaks and ensure seamless water flow. The use of high-quality sealants and observing correct torque is essential – over-tightening can damage threads while under-tightening leads to leaks. Testing forms the crux of successful installation, as it helps establish the reliability of the setup before full-scale operation. Initially, run the pump at lower capacities to monitor its response and the integrity of connections. Listen for unusual noises or vibrations. Should the unexpected arise, diagnosing the problem is more straightforward at this stage. Upon satisfactory testing, finalize the setup with protective covers, securing the well head against environmental factors like rain or pests. This boosts the longevity and resilience of your installation considerably and can save significant costs and inconveniences in maintenance down the line. Throughout this process, reference to manufacturer’s instructions and industry standards is imperative. Moreover, maintaining a meticulous logbook of the installation process, including tests performed and settings used, establishes a knowledge base for future reference, enhancing the system’s trustworthiness.
